The City of Chicago shut down the company for operating without a license.
– The City of Chicago tried to shut them down, but they're back up and running.
Last month, CBS 2 showed you a cease-and-desist sign on another lot operated by Flash Towing, but the company didn't do either. The cityThen on Wednesday, Flash Towing and Recovery 2.0 was no longer operating out of an illegal lot in Chicago. It was operating in DuPage County. When CBS 2 first told you about their operation, they were charging exorbitant fees for basic tow jobs, including over $17,000 for one tow and holding cars hostage.
"This is not a situation that's unique to me," said a new victim, who asked to not be identified."A lot of people I think go through this because when they get into a car accident they're in a vulnerable state. And if someone on a tow truck shows up, it's very easy for them to finesse the driver to giving them consent to take the car."
